Từ điển Collocation

honest adj.

VERBS be, seem

ADV. extremely, really, scrupulously, truly, very | absolutely, completely, perfectly, quite, totally | less than, not altogether, not entirely I don't think you've been altogether honest with me. | basically, enough, reasonably She seems honest enough. | refreshingly | brutally, painfully, ruthlessly Let's be brutally honest about this: you haven't a hope of succeeding.

PREP. about Try to be honest about how you feel. | in He is always scrupulously honest in his business activities. | with My parents were always completely honest with me.

PHRASES to be honest (with you) To be quite honest with you, I don't think he's the right person for the job. | open and honest She was totally open and honest about her feelings.


Từ điển WordNet

    adj.

  • not disposed to cheat or defraud; not deceptive or fraudulent; honorable

    honest lawyers

    honest reporting

    an honest wage

    honest weight

  • without dissimulation; frank

    my honest opinion

  • worthy of being depended on; dependable, reliable, true(p)

    a dependable worker

    an honest working stiff

    a reliable source of information

    he was true to his word

    I would be true for there are those who trust me

  • free from guile; guileless

    his answer was simple and honest

  • without pretensions

    worked at an honest trade

    good honest food

  • habitually speaking the truth; veracious

    an honest man

    a veracious witness

  • marked by truth

    gave honest answers
